I figured I would start this thread to see what issues people are running into. I'm sure many of these will be worked out quickly but wanted to see is others are having the same issues I am.

1) Yesterday, my screen became completely unresponsive. It would not acknowledge any screen touches. This went on for 5 minutes and continued after a reboot of the system. Eventually it just started working on its own again. It started when my apple car play started up.

2) Performance pages are glitchy. They seem to crash when I select the certain performance page I want to view. Without fail, the G Force page crashes and reverts to the home page every time I click on it.

3) I am unable to add more than one profile. I called Uconnect and they said an update will be pushed out soon to add up to 5 profiles. Is everyone having this issue?

4) Screen not dimming when headlights are on while using apple carplay. It seems like its on full bright even when headlights are on only when on the car play screen.

Agree on the weather. Agree on the rest except for Android auto...

I actually have very little problem with wireless Android Auto, and I run it automatically EVERY time I get in my 2021 Durango. I had originally blamed FUconnect for the issues I was having, but once google made several updates to the Android Auto app, and I got a couple of OS/firmware fixes for the phone itself, it's been very solid for me. I would recommend an un-install/re-install of Android Auto on your phone, as that really made a huge difference for me. For some reason, just letting the Play Store updates install didn't actually get me the latest version. It's easy to blame DODGE/Uconnect for this stuff, but I really think the initial Android Auto issues were Google.
